Political parties spend RD$332.9 million in past campaign

According to documents presented by the three leading political parties, these spent RD$332.9 million to promote their candidates during the past presidential campaign. The party that spent the most was the ruling Partido de la Liberación Dominicana (PLD), with RD$143.4 million. Then the Partido Reformista Social Cristiano (PRSC) with RD$99.6 million, and then the winning Partido Revolucionario Dominicano (PRD), with RD$89.9 million. The Junta Central Electoral, the government body in charge of organizing the presidential, congressional and municipal elections in the DR, channeled state funds covering 54.4% of the abovementioned party’s expenses.
